## Runbook: DocSentry Lint Gate

Before approving any merge into the Quillmark docs repo, confirm that DocSentry ran against the full page set, not just the diff. Partial runs have previously missed broken cross-references in sibling chapters. Check that the linter version matches the one pinned in the pipeline manifest; mismatches produce false passes on heading-depth rules. If the gate shows green but the summary lists zero files scanned, treat it as a failure and rerun. Record the token printed at the end of the scan below.

build token for tajeg-bajep: htk14_409ba9df6b8acb

### Rendering pipeline for Inkbarrel invoices

Plugins hand us a layout tree; Inkbarrel handles pagination, font embedding, and compression. Don't fight the page-break logic — just tag blocks as splittable or not and we'll do the rest. Keep images under the size cap or rendering slows noticeably. The relevant tuning constants are listed below.

tuning constants:
RATE_LIMITS = {
    "zorael": 10,
    "oliix": 1,
    "holix": 2,
    "quenix": 10,
}

Step 4: Enable the orphaned-resource sweeper. After the Brinewood cluster migration, stale volumes and detached load balancer targets accumulate quickly, so the sweeper must run before you cut traffic over. It operates in dry-run mode by default; leave it that way for the first two passes and review the candidate list it emits. Once the list looks sane, flip it to enforce mode. The sweeper reads its settings from the block shown directly below.

settings of fajog-hahif:
[sorax]
port = 7000
region = upper-2
host = sorax.nelvroworks.corp
timeout_ms = 3000
retries = 4

## Runbook — Lockgate Reset Flow v2

The revamped password reset replaces emailed links with short-lived codes verified server-side. If reset completion drops below 80%, check the token service first; clock skew over 30s invalidates codes. Rate limits are per-account and per-source, tightened after the Marwick incident. Do not raise the code TTL beyond ten minutes without security sign-off. Rollback to v1 is a feature flag flip, no migration needed. The flow runs with these values.

settings of bajof-yagag:
[quenael]
port = 5672
region = west-2
host = quenael.qirvanworks.corp
timeout_ms = 1500
retries = 2